About the role

STV is growing! We’re looking for an experienced and motivated Highway Project Engineer to join our Transportation team in Pennsylvania.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and refine 3D models, alignments, profiles, corridors, and cross-sections for transportation projects
  • Mentor and guide junior engineers in highway geometry and modeling software best practices
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ams including engineers, surveyors, planners, and project managers
  • Prepare detailed roadway, highway, and transit infrastructure plans and technical specifications
  • Conduct design reviews, constructability analyses, and quality control checks
  • Assist with project reports, client presentations, and communications

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il Engineering, Transportation Engineering, or related field (Master’s a plus)
  • Professional Engineer (P.E.) license in Pennsylvania
  • Minimum 6 years of transportation engineering experience with a strong focus on roadway and geometric design
  • Strong proficiency in MicroStation InRoads (OpenRoads Designer experience preferred)
  • Experience with signing, pavement markings, and traffic control plans
  • Familiarity with PennDOT, AASHTO, and FHWA design standards
  • Experience with traffic signals and ITS (a plus)
  • Stormwater management and Erosion & Sedimentation Control design/permitting experience (a plus)
  • Strong communication, teamwork, and problem-solving skills
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ite
  • Professional society involvement (a plus)
